TruSim is the serious games arm of one of Britain’s most important ITC companies, Blitz Games Studios, which is now turning technologies created for leisure into teaching people how to handle life and death situations.

TruSim

The Leamington-based company has been working with organisations like the Ministry of Defence and the universities of Coventry and Birmingham on a series of games that teach people how to handle medical emergencies.

Blitz’s Strategy and Business Development Director Mary Matthews said: “Some of the early projects we were involved in included Interactive Patient Rescue, which is a digital refresher course for medical staff in conflict zones. It realistically simulates the actual symptoms and reactions that a patient has to treatment, and asks players what steps they should take.”

TruSim’s most impressive work so far though has been Triage Trainer, which teaches users to develop accurate decision-making in assessing how to treat multiple casualty situations. The game simulates the devastation caused by a city centre bomb blast, randomly generating casualties with realistic physical and psychological states.
Trials have shown the game to be statistically significantly better than traditional methods in teaching students how to prioritise casualties.

With the right backing TruSim hopes to bring Triage Trainer to market in 2010.
Mary Matthews said: “These games can have a major impact in the real world. For example the Triage game might help reduce patient mortality – it’s reckoned that about one in ten patient deaths in the UK and US are because their deterioration hasn’t been picked up quickly enough. That’s not only a tragedy but is a real cost to health services.

“Serious gaming is still at an embryonic stage, but it’s now widely recognised as not only a way of bringing games technology into the real world, but helping overcome the economic peaks and troughs of the games sector, which is still very much focussed on the Christmas and US Thanksgiving markets.”
